kevinkhan Posted April 5, 2010 Share Posted April 5, 2010 I have this code so far but cant figure out how to make a CSV file $conn = mysql_connect($dbHost, $dbUser, $dbPass) or die('Error connecting to mysql'); mysql_select_db($dbName); $query="SELECT * FROM user"; $result=mysql_query($query); $myFile = "CSV.txt"; while($row = mysql_fetch_array($result)) { echo $row['email'].","; } /* $fh = fopen($myFile, 'w') or die("can't open file"); $stringData = $row['email'].","; fwrite($fh, $stringData); fclose($fh); */ can anybody help me out? ignace Posted April 5, 2010 Share Posted April 5, 2010 function array2csv($array, $separator = ',') { return implode($separator, array_values($array)); } $query = 'SELECT * FROM user'; $result = mysql_query($query); $lines = array(); $include_headers = true; while ($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result)) { if ($include_headers) { $lines[] = array2csv(array_keys($row)); $include_headers = false; } $lines[] = array2csv($row); } if (false === file_put_contents('CSV.txt', $lines)) { echo '<p>Failed to write CSV data</p>'; }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

ignace Posted April 5, 2010 Share Posted April 5, 2010 Try: function array2csv($array, $separator = ',') { return implode($separator, array_values($array)); } $query = 'SELECT * FROM user'; $result = mysql_query($query); $lines = array(); $include_headers = true; while ($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result)) { if ($include_headers) { $lines[] = array2csv(array_keys($row)); $include_headers = false; } $lines[] = array2csv($row); } if (false === file_put_contents('CSV.txt', implode(PHP_EOL, $lines))) { echo '<p>Failed to write CSV data</p>'; } Notice the PHP_EOL I was kinda hoping file_put_contents would do this as I passed an array apparently not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
